Masquerade

Unalterable sins, needing a blood covering. Modernistic attitudes and views, that diminish the cross' message being directed toward sparse filled pews. While amplifying ideas, misdeeds, lay hidden behind a mask. Surfacing stories of alienation, a pretender brought to task. Stripped now of facade, exposed to all, is Satan's drool. Masquerading in darkness, all see, an unrepentant fool. "And be sure, your sins will find you out" Numbers 32:23
